How Does A Thermal Printer Work?
The working of the thermal printer depends on two printing methods: Direct Thermal Printing and Thermal Transfer Printing.
Direct Thermal Printing
Thermal printing, which works without toner cartridges, is known as Direct Thermal Printing. Here, heat-sensitive thermal paper gains pressure and heat from the printhead and forms the images.
In this procedure, you will not have to waste your peerless money as toner cartridges are absent. Heat and light severely impact thermal paper, so the printed materials will fade with time. The printed things do the determination of colour, and you can not print too many colours simultaneously.
Thermal Transfer Printing
Thermal Transfer Printing is opposite to Direct Thermal Printing. The printing material receives wax-coated ink from the thermal transfer printhead. First, we observe the melting of the wax, then the ink exposure, and lastly, the ink drying on the printed material.
Here, the prints are permanent, so there is no threat of fading. At the same time, the printing of multi-colours has been activated. Soon you will have to replace the ribbon, which may prove expensive.
What Is A Thermal Printer Used For?
Thermal Printer has various applications because of their fast speed. In logistics, it is well known for Return Labels and Inventory Management. It has a significant role in Progress Tracking and Parts Management. You can use a thermal printer for medical purposes like Asset management and Wristbands Identification.
The production of Price Tags, ID badges, Guest Cards and Inventory Management, is also due to the thermal printer. Besides the ordinary people, the government is also using this modern printer for System Administration and Emergency Management.
